Overview
The oil test bench is a critical tool in industries where oil quality directly impacts machinery performance and longevity. It is designed to test various oil properties, including viscosity, particulate contamination, and chemical composition. This equipment is commonly used in lubricant manufacturing, automotive maintenance, and industrial machinery inspection. The oil test bench ensures that oils meet specified standards, preventing equipment failures and optimizing operational efficiency. Its applications span across oil refineries, power plants, and research laboratories, making it indispensable for quality assurance and preventive maintenance programs.
Structure and Working Principle
An oil test bench typically consists of a sample holder, sensors, a display unit, and a control panel. The sample holder securely positions the oil for testing, while sensors measure key parameters such as viscosity, acidity, and particulate levels. The display unit provides real-time data, and the control panel allows operators to adjust settings for different tests. The working principle involves introducing a small oil sample into the testing chamber, where sensors analyze its properties. Advanced models may include automated features for sample handling and data recording, enhancing accuracy and efficiency. The results help determine whether the oil meets required specifications or needs replacement.

Maintenance and Precautions
Regular maintenance is essential to keep an oil test bench functioning accurately. This includes periodic calibration using certified reference materials to ensure measurement precision. Cleaning the sample holder and sensors after each use prevents cross-contamination between tests. Operators should follow manufacturer guidelines for handling and storing the equipment. Avoiding exposure to extreme temperatures and humidity helps prolong the bench's lifespan. Proper training for personnel ensures safe and effective operation, minimizing the risk of errors or damage.
